I was recently interviewed for an article featuring a local business. I explained that the name of my business, DreamWeaving Way, was inspired by the idea that we have choice—and, with any luck, there’s a bit of magic sprinkled in with that choice.

But I didn’t always feel this way.

My mother was French, and my father was Greek. Neither spoke the other’s language, but they did speak the language of love—after all, they call them the Romance languages, right?—and we grew up in a fiery environment.

It may sound strange, but I never realized I had a choice. Sure, I could choose chocolate or vanilla when we were getting ice cream, but that seemed to be about the extent of it.

And certainly, I didn’t think I had a choice about who I loved. It was all about attraction, and the rest of the story be damned. Not exactly the best formula for healthy relationships!

So it was a real game-changer when, in my 30s, I worked with an amazing therapist named Sheila. I don’t remember the exact words she said, but I do remember this: I walked into her office believing I didn’t have choices, and I walked out knowing that I did.

It was astounding.

I became aware that, moment by moment, I could choose to think a certain thought. I could allow my mind to go in one direction or gently guide it in another.

Within two days, my outlook on life shifted significantly, and soon after, I left the relationship I was in.

Freedom!
Joy!

Now, I know there are times when it may not seem like we have a choice.

I’ll never forget a question posed to Marilyn vos Savant in Parade Magazine: Are we really the masters of our fate?

Her answer began with, “More often we feel like the mistresses of it…”

And to cite an extreme example, we know that even under the worst imaginable conditions, there remains the ability to choose. Viktor Frankl discovered this while imprisoned in a concentration camp—that even there, one could choose one’s response.

Choice doesn’t always mean we can change our circumstances immediately. It doesn’t mean life won’t hand us heartbreak, challenge, or surprise.

But it does mean that within you–always!–there is a quiet, powerful thread of freedom.

And when you begin to notice it, even in small ways, something opens.

Here’s a 3-Minute Tiny but Mighty Practice to help you find and choose peace and love:

🌿 Find a seat that feels comfortable and let your body settle. Close your eyes if you can, and take three slow breaths. 

🌿 Now gently bring to mind something small that feels mildly stressful or irritating. Not overwhelming, just real. Notice your first automatic reaction, no judgment, just awareness.

🌿 Next, gently bring to mind something that brings you peace, joy, or gratitude while keeping the stressful response on the screen, side by side.

🌿 Look at both of your circumstances and take 3 deep breaths.

🌿 Now begin to focus on the peaceful moment while making the stressful moment smaller and smaller. Open your heart to the feelings associated with that moment. Allow yourself to feel them in your entire body.

🌿 Keep going until the stressful moment is completely gone and all that is left is your peaceful moment.

🌿 Let your nervous system register this peaceful, joyful alternative choice.

🌿 Notice: there is space here.
There is agency here.

🌿Take one more breath and gently open your eyes. Even the smallest shift is a thread.

And you are always weaving.
